Output 579493fdfe3cb2e1c0627ecef90626c264563bf4ae97571e1d923e85f09e5727:3

value
753461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8fade0d5326760d1d15ca8e4aa3103c1bab70e3 OP_EQUAL
address
3L1hbUto38ChBZ8Gki7EApa9AfXhZwYdSk
transaction
579493fdfe3cb2e1c0627ecef90626c264563bf4ae97571e1d923e85f09e5727
spent
true